Output 5090c5997d3706439810b9a3c70adcfa5146f3aea3b87d2ae1f84893eda8ef9e:0

value
18045059
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b5168385a48161cd08bf6026f81d67bddb0f83c OP_EQUALVERIFY OP_CHECKSIG
address
1CF3dru3C7oyEFPxkEomfbcPNC9DM9D5Lw
transaction
5090c5997d3706439810b9a3c70adcfa5146f3aea3b87d2ae1f84893eda8ef9e
confirmations
555426
spent
true